A study comparing drugs such as lignocaine, dexmedetomidine, lignocaine-dexmedetomidine combination on changes of heart rate and mean blood pressure after skull pin application in head surgery patients

Comparison of intravenous Lignocaine, Dexmedetomidine, Lignocaine-Dexmedetomidine infusion on Hemodynamic changes after skull pin insertion in patients of intracranial tumors: A prospective Double blinded Randomized Study

Eligibility

Inclusion criteria

Inclusion criteria: 1] Patients aged 18-60 years 2] Either gender of ASA I-III patients 3] GCS 13 or more 4] Scheduled for excision and surgical decompression for elective Intracranial Space Occupying Lesions

Design outcomes

Primary

MeasureTime frame
Heart Rate, Mean arterial pressureTimepoint: 1] Baseline values 2] Before Induction of anaesthesia 3] After induction of anaesthesia ?Before skull pin insertion ?On application of skull pin and every minute up to first 10 minutes. ?And every 5 minutes for next 20 min.

Secondary

MeasureTime frame
Blood SugarTimepoint: 1) Baseline 2) following induction of anaesthesia 3) 30 minutes after skull pin insertion;Changes in Bispectral indexTimepoint: During skull pin insertion;Dose of propofol needed to achieve end point of induction of anaesthesiaTimepoint: After induction of anaesthesia;Intraoperative fentanyl requirementTimepoint: At the end of the surgery;Neutrophil-Lymphocyte ratioTimepoint: 1) Preoperative on the day of surgery 2) 30 minutes after skull pin insertion;Serum CortisolTimepoint: 1) Preoperative on the day of surgery 2) 30 minutes after skull pin insertion;Serum ProlactinTimepoint: 1) Preoperative on the day of surgery 2) 30 minutes after skull pin insertion
